First Impressions & Build Quality

Immediately upon setup, the Gourmia unit feels sturdy and premium. The stainless steel finish gives it a professional countertop presence.

The dual-door configuration is more than just visual flair. It provides easy loading and unloading. Compared to single-door designs, the French door setup allows you to open one side or both.

The 25Qt capacity is particularly noteworthy. It can comfortably fit:

a standard 12” pizza,

multiple toast pieces at once,

or even a whole roasting chicken.

For households that cook for multiple people, this added capacity makes a meaningful difference.

FryForce 360° Convection Technology Explained

At the core of this oven’s performance lies a powerful 1700-watt convection motor.

This system works by moving heated air across all surfaces. The result is fried-like texture without requiring deep frying.

In testing scenarios, French fries emerged crispy on the outside and tender inside. Chicken skin developed a satisfying crisp. Vegetables roasted with light caramelization.

Compared to a traditional oven, cooking time was often more efficient overall. Preheating required less waiting, and airflow helped minimize cold spots.

Real-World Cooking Tests

To evaluate performance fairly, multiple food tests were conducted.

Pizza Test

A standard store-bought pizza fit easily inside. The crust crisped evenly, and cheese melted consistently. Edges did not burn prematurely, demonstrating balanced heating.

Whole Chicken Test

A full roasting chicken cooked thoroughly. Skin turned perfectly browned. Internal meat remained tender. Compared to a conventional oven, cooking time was comparable or slightly faster.

French Fry Test

Fries cooked with minimal oil. Texture was uniform. Shaking halfway improved crispness further.

Toast Test

Six slices toasted at once. Browning was balanced overall. Slight gourmia french door air fryer review tray adjustment can optimize results.

Overall, cooking performance remained reliable.

Accessories & Cleaning

Included accessories typically consist of:

a mesh air fry tray,

a baking pan,

a removable rack,

and a crumb tray.

Cleanup is manageable. The crumb tray slides out easily, reducing mess. Interior surfaces wipe down with a damp cloth once cooled.

While not completely non-stick, maintenance remains standard for stainless interiors.
